What is remote school basics?

Remote School Basics refers to the fundamental principles and practices of online learning for students and educators. It includes understanding how to use digital platforms, managing time effectively, participating in virtual classrooms, and communicating with teachers and peers online. These basics help students adapt to a virtual learning environment and ensure they stay engaged and productive. Familiarity with online tools, creating a dedicated study space, and setting a daily routine are also key parts of Remote School Basics.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ote school teacher?

To thrive as a Remote School Teacher, you need a solid background in education, subject matter expertise, and relevant teaching credentials such as a state teaching license. Familiarity with virtual learning platforms (like Google Classroom or Zoom) and digital assessment tools is essential. Strong communication, adaptability, and time management skills help build engaging online classrooms and address students' unique needs remotely. These abilities ensure effective instruction, student engagement, and smooth management of the virtual learning environment.

What are some common challenges when working as a remote school basics instructor and how can they be addressed?

One common challenge for Remote School Basics instructors is maintaining student engagement in a virtual environment. Without in-person interaction, it can be harder to gauge student understanding and foster participation. Instructors often use interactive tools, regular check-ins, and varied teaching methods to keep students involved. Additionally, clear communication with both students and parents helps address technical issues and ensures everyone stays on track. Building a structured routine and leveraging collaboration platforms can also support a positive remote learning experience.
